Vlahovic, Adama Traore, Eriksen: Tell us the transfers Tottenham should complete in January

It has been an odd season so far for Tottenham Hotspur.

With Ryan Mason's reign as interim manager over in the summer, the Spurs hierarchy moved to bring Nuno Espirito Santo in as manager, backing him to the tune of around £60million in the transfer window.

Bryan Gil arrived from Sevilla with Erik Lamela moving in the opposite direction, while Emerson Royal came in at right wing-back, and Pape Matar Sarr was signed from Metz before being immediately loaned back to the club for the season.

After a good start that saw Spurs pick up three consecutive 1-0 wins, things fell apart for the Portuguese manager, and he was sacked in November after a 3-0 home defeat by a Manchester United side who have similarly struggled this season.

But with Antonio Conte's arrival, there has been a burst of optimism for fans. While there have been difficulties, Spurs are now taking far more shots per match than was the case at the start of the season and getting good results: win their three games in hand on Chelsea and they would be third in the Premier League.

The other aspect of intrigue around Conte's arrival is naturally the transfer window: one would presume that he may not have taken the job without assurances that he would be backed in the market, as has been the case at his most recent clubs Chelsea and Inter.

There have been rumours of players new to Spurs, and also to stars long-linked with a move to north London. But who should Daniel Levy be making a move for in the January window?
